On average across the year,
yes, Texas, United States is hotter than
St. Louis, Missouri
.
Texas, United States has an average temperature of 21°C/70°F and St. Louis, Missouri has an average temperature of 15°C/59°F.
Texas, United States's hottest month is August, with an average maximum temperature of 36°C/97°F, which is hotter than St. Louis, Missouri's hottest month (July, with an average maximum temperature of 33°C/91°F).
On average across the year, no, Texas, United States is not colder than St. Louis, Missouri . Texas, United States has an average minimum temperature of 15°C/59°F and St. Louis, Missouri has an average minimum temperature of 9°C/48°F.
On average across the year,
no, Texas, United States has less rain than
St. Louis, Missouri. Texas, United States has an average annual rainfall of 955mm and St. Louis, Missouri has an average annual rainfall of 1256mm.
Texas, United States's wettest month is May, with an average monthly rainfall of 137mm, which is drier than St. Louis, Missouri's wettest month (April, with an average monthly rainfall of 172mm).
